    About the Role

    Validity is hiring an experienced Senior Product Manager with a track record of managing SaaS products and their P&Ls successfully in the email deliverability market.

    Our Product Managers are critical to the organization – working with many parts of the business to ensure our products are leaders in their markets. In tight collaboration with Engineering, Sales, and Marketing you will be responsible for Validity's contact verification solution, from product development to sales and retention.

    Team Dynamic

    Product Management at Validity is challenging, high-impact, and rewarding. To be successful, you must have strong business acumen, strategic and analytical thinking skills, and process orientation. Additionally, you should be a champion for positive impact and be ready to tackle day-to-day problems with humility and humor.

    Position Duties and Responsibilities

    • Own the product lifecycle, performing continuous market discovery and documenting the business and development plan
    • Lead discovery efforts, analyzing and evaluating data and making decisions to acquire and integrate new data sources
    • Work with key stakeholders to shape the vision, set the strategy, and craft the product backlog and roadmap for your product(s)
    • Define requirements for technical and non-technical stakeholders
    • Work with Engineering on documenting the scope, reliability, and behavior of data sets
    • Facilitate execution with Engineering: making trade-offs, anticipating staffing needs, risks, and ensuring frequent and clear communication internally and with customers
    • Assess and communicate the impact of upcoming releases on the product operating model
    • Define KPIs required to measure a product's success. Build and track KPIs to measure product success and report the product's contributions to the business
    • Orchestrate implementations of technical solutions with internal stakeholders and data partners
    • Contribute to best practices and mentoring of junior team members

    Required Experience, Skills, and Education

    • 5+ years of experience at the Senior Product Manager level, having been accountable for the commercial success of a SaaS product. This includes defining addressable market, evaluating competition, crafting product strategy and positioning, developing pricing and packaging, owning short-, mid-, and long-term roadmaps, as well as executive-facing reporting and communication.
    • Repeated experience growing Product revenue (NRR, and GRR) for a SaaS product
    • Deep experience defining and building SaaS products
    • Clear and concise oral and written communication skills – able to communicate compelling headlines to technical and executive-level audiences, and support those headlines with deep command of the details
    • Strong understanding of how software is built and deployed
    • Proficient in dotted-line influence with your key stakeholders
    • Fluent in at least one SQL-based language

    Preferred Experience, Skills, and Education

    • Experience in the email delivery and deliverability space, with knowledge of the sender-mailbox provider-sender reputation ecosystem, and the companies involved
    • Experience with growing (and protecting from fraud) an eCommerce business
